How much do local courier j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 24, 2026, the average hourly pay for local courier in Oregon is $18.34,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.01 and $20.34 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a local courier?

Local couriers are professionals who transport packages, documents, or goods within a specific geographic area, typically a city or town. They often use cars, bikes, or motorcycles to make same-day or express deliveries for businesses and individuals. Local couriers play a vital role in ensuring timely and secure delivery, especially for urgent or time-sensitive items. Their responsibilities may include picking up items from clients, obtaining delivery signatures, and maintaining records of deliveries.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be a local courier?

To thrive as a Local Courier, you need a valid driver's license, strong knowledge of local routes, and basic logistical skills. Familiarity with GPS navigation systems, delivery tracking apps, and sometimes handheld scanners is typically required. Reliability, time management, and strong customer service skills help you stand out in this position. These competencies ensure timely, accurate deliveries and positive customer experiences, which are essential for building trust and maintaining service standards.

What challenges do local couriers face, and how can they be managed?

Local couriers often encounter challenges such as navigating traffic congestion, meeting tight delivery deadlines, and handling adverse weather conditions. Staying organized with route planning apps and maintaining clear communication with dispatchers can help overcome these obstacles. Additionally, building strong customer service skills is crucial, as couriers frequently interact with clients and may need to manage unexpected delivery issues or last-minute changes. Adapting quickly and maintaining a positive attitude are key to succeeding in this fast-paced role.

How much does a local courier make?

A local courier typically earns between $12 and $20 per hour, depending on experience, location, and the company. Some couriers may also receive tips or bonuses based on performance and delivery volume.

How to become a local courier?

To become a local courier, you typically need a valid driver's license, a clean driving record, and reliable transportation such as a car, bike, or scooter. Some employers may require a background check and basic navigation skills, and having a smartphone with delivery apps can be beneficial. The job often involves flexible hours and physical activity.
